52nd UP National Writers Workshop
LIKHAAN: The University of the Philippines
Institute of Creative Writing (UP ICW) is now accepting applications for
the 52nd UP National Writers Workshop to be held in Baguio City in
April 2013.
The following are the submission guidelines:
QUALIFICATIONS – To qualify, applicants (1) must be writers in
English or Filipino; (2) must have attended at least one creative
writing workshop (national/regional, including the UP National Writers
Workshops), or earned a degree in Creative Writing/MalikhaingPagsulat,
or won at least one national/international literary award; (3) must have
published at least one book of poetry, fiction, nonfiction or drama, or
have had a full-length play or a film produced. Writers who have been
fellows at any of the UP National Writers Workshops are eligible. Some
of these qualifications may be waived in exceptionally meritorious
cases, with the unanimous concurrence of the UP ICW Fellows, Associates,
and Advisers.
REQUIREMENTS – Applicants must submit (1) five copies plus digital
file (12 points, double-spaced, 8 x 11) of one original unpublished
manuscript (short story, poem, creative nonfiction, play, or novel) to
be discussed during the workshop – this manuscript should not have been
submitted to a publishing house or any other workshop, and should form
at least 20% of a book project in progress; (2) five copies plus digital
file (12 points, double-spaced, 8 x 11) of an essay on "What I write,
how, and why?" in relation to the work in progress. This essay will be
the basis for a 20-minute presentation that the fellow is expected to do
during the workshop; (3) photocopies of the applicant’s published work,
including publication details; and (4) application form (available at
the UP ICW office in UP Diliman and on the ICW-maintained website
http://www.panitikan.com.ph/).
Only writers who go through the complete application process will be considered for fellowship.
Fellows must be present for the full duration of the weeklong workshop.
All fellows are entitled to a modest stipend, free hotel
accommodation, and free transportation from UP Diliman to Baguio City
and back.
The deadline for submission is October 31, 2012.
The Advisers, Fellows, and Associates of the UP ICW comprise the
workshop panel. These are UP ICW Director Jose Y. Dalisay Jr., National
Artist for Literature Virgilio S. Almario, National Artist for
Literature BienvenidoLumbera, Gémino Abad, Charlson Ong, Cristina
Pantoja Hidalgo, J. Neil Garcia, Victor Emmanuel Carmelo Nadera Jr., Jun
Cruz Reyes, and Rolando Tolentino. The director of the 2013 workshop is
Likhaan Associate Romulo P. Baquiran, Jr.
Previously dedicated to helping up-and-coming writers, the U.P.
National Writers Workshop has been reformatted to mentoring writers in
mid-career. The workshop aims to help writers who have already
published, or are on the verge of publishing, a book or have won major
literary awards, further hone their craft.
